Brazil recalls ambassador to Argentina after Milei insults Lula and judge FAST-MOVING

Argentine President Javier Milei delivered a 25‑minute speech at the Liberal Party (PL) convention in São Paulo, where he endorsed Flávio Bolsonaro’s presidential candidacy. In the address he called Brazilian President Luiz Inácio Lula da Silva a “thief” and a “prisoner” and denounced Supreme Court minister Alexandre de Moraes as “trash” (or “bald trash”) for denying him a visit to former President Jair Bolsonaro.

Brazil’s Ministry of Foreign Affairs responded by summoning its ambassador in Buenos Aires, Julio Bitelli, for consultations and later recalled him to Brasília – a diplomatic measure indicating strong discontent. Supreme Court president Edson Fachin labelled Milei’s remarks a “disrespectful reference to a magistrate of the highest court.”

Buenos Aires Governor Axel Kicillof warned that the row could damage Brazil‑Argentina trade and investment. Milei also claimed that Brazil financed 25% of an “anti‑Argentine campaign.” The incident has heightened tensions between the two neighbours.
